★★★☆☆ 3.0 Noah Dainty · Dec 2025

One of the only good local pet stores in town, we recently got some pet rats from them to add to our colony. Unfortunately the rats were carrying a virus that spread to our colony and we have been treating it since we got them, one of the rats we got died pretty quickly afterwards of a URI, and the other we're doing our best to help her recover but she's struggling as well. I would love if they could treat some of their rats with antibiotics but I understand that they may be used as feeders. Aside from the issues with the rats I still love the store and will be returning regardless
